Kelly earns $178.50 in interest on an account that earns simple interest at a rate of 4%. If she kept the money in the account f
Otrada [13]

Answer:

  $892.50

Step-by-step explanation:

The amount of interest earned is given by ...

  I = Prt

Filling in the given values, we have ...

  $178.50 = P·0.04·5

Dividing by 0.20 gives ...

  $178.50/0.20 = P = $892.50

The principal amount in Kelly's account is $892.50.

The owner of a grocery store finds she can sell about 982 gallons of milk in a week if she prices it at $2.99 per gallon. If she
julia-pushkina [17]

Answer:

  • g = -1110p +4300.9
  • 804 gallons

Step-by-step explanation:

a) Price is the independent variable, so the data we are given can be written as ...

  (price, gallons) = (2.99, 982) and (2.79, 1204)

Using the 2-point form of the equation for a line, we have ...

  g = (g2 -g1)/(p2 -p1)(p -p1) +g1

  g = (1204 -982)/(2.79 -2.99)(p -2.99) +982

  g = -1110(p -2.99) +982 = -1110p +4300.9

  g = -1110p +4300.9

__

b) When p = 3.15, the predicted sales volume is ...

  g = -1110(3.15) +4300.9 = 804.4

Weekly sales are predicted to be 804 gallons at a price of $3.15.
